What You'll Do:
- Manage and administer chemotherapy and other complex medications to oncology patients
- Monitor patients receiving stem cell transplants, including autologous, allogeneic, and syngeneic transplants, as well as CAR-T therapy
- Utilize EPIC electronic health record system for charting and documentation
- Interpret telemetry data, dysrhythmias, and respond to Rapid Response Teams as needed
- Provide patient education on procedures like peripheral and central line management, feeding tubes, and medication administration
- Ensure sterile technique during dressing changes and blood draws
- Support patients through complex treatments in mixed acuity PCU and medical-surgical units

About the Assignment:
This assignment at a leading oncology/hematology unit involves caring for patients undergoing complex treatments including stem cell transplants, chemotherapy, and CAR-T therapy. The unit manages a variety of diagnoses, from leukemia to lymphoma, requiring skilled, compassionate nursing with a focus on safety and patient comfort in a fast-paced environment.
